lteNBResourceGrid

Узкополосный ресурсный массив

Описание

пример

grid = lteNBResourceGrid(cfg) генерирует пустой массив ресурсов для заданных настроек строения. Если вы задаете передачу по восходящей линии связи, элементы grid выходные данные представляют элементы для одного паза узкополосного ресурсного массива Интернета вещей (NB-IoT), как описано в разделе 10.1.2.1 [1]. Если вы задаете нисходящую передачу, элементы grid выходные данные представляют элементы для одного подкадра ресурсного массива NB-IoT, как описано в разделе 10.2.2.1 [1].

Дополнительные сведения о ресурсных сетках и представлении LTE Toolbox™ ресурсного элемента при помощи многомерных массивов см. в разделе Представление ресурсных сеток.

Примеры

свернуть все

Создайте ресурсный массив для передачи NB-IoT восходящей линии связи с интервалом между поднесущими 3,75 кГц и одним антенным портом.

Сконфигурируйте передачу с интервалом между поднесущими 3,75 кГц.

cfg = struct('NBULSubcarrierSpacing','3.75kHz');

Создайте массив ресурсов и отобразите его размер.

grid = lteNBResourceGrid(cfg);
disp(size(grid))
    48     7

Задайте строение NB-IoT для одного подкадра и двух портов антенны.

cfg = struct('NBRefP',2);

Создайте массив ресурсов и отобразите его размер.

grid = lteNBResourceGrid(cfg);
disp(size(grid))
    12    14     2

Входные параметры

свернуть все

Настройки строения, заданные как структура, поля которой зависят от требуемого строения.

Чтобы сгенерировать массив ресурсов для строения восходящей линии связи, структура входа должна содержать это поле.

ОбластьЗначенияОписаниеТип данных
NBULSubcarrierSpacing'3.75kHz', '15kHz'Интервал между поднесущими восходящей линии NB-IoT. Чтобы задать интервал между поднесущими 3,75 кГц, задайте это поле следующим '3.75kHz'. Чтобы задать интервал между поднесущими 15 кГц, задайте это поле следующим '15kHz'.char, string

Чтобы сгенерировать массив ресурсов для нисходящего строения, структура входа должна содержать это поле.

ОбластьЗначенияОписаниеТип данных
NBRefP1, 2Количество портов антенны узкополосного опорного сигнала (NRS).double

Если вы задаете оба поля, функция игнорирует значение NBRefP и генерирует массив ресурсов для строения восходящего канала, соответствующей значению NBULSubcarrierSpacing поле.

Типы данных: struct

Выходные аргументы

свернуть все

Пустой массив ресурсов, возвращенный как N -by- M -by- P массив нулей, где:

  • N - количество поднесущих

  • Для передачи по восходящей линии связи M количество символов множественного доступа с одной несущей (SC-FDMA) в пазе. Для нисходящей передачи M количество ортогональных символов частотного разнесения (OFDM) или SC-FDMA в субкадре.

  • P - количество портов передающей антенны. Для передачи по восходящей линии связи P равно 1. Для нисходящей передачи P является значением cfg.NBRefP.

Если задано строение восходящего канала, элементы этого выхода представляют элементы для ресурсного массива пазов, описанного в разделе 10.1.2.1 [1]. Если вы задаете строение нисходящего канала, элементы этого выхода представляют элементы массива ресурсов подкадров, описанного в разделе 10.2.2.1 [1].

Ссылки

[1] 3GPP TS 36.211. «Физические каналы и модуляция». 3-ья Генерация проект партнерства; Группа технических спецификаций Radio Доступа Network; Evolved Universal Terrestrial Radio Access (E-UTRA). https://www.3gpp.org.

Введенный в R2021a